Simmons stars in this fine costume drama as the young princess who became Elizabeth I. Beginning with Eliazabeth as queen, the film shifts to flashback. As a girl, Bess is sent away by her father, Henry VIII (Laughton), because her mother, Anne Boleyn, is to be beheaded. Henry goes through a series of wives until he marries Catherine Parr (Kerr), and Bess finally is allowed to move back into the palace, finding some measure of love with her new stepmother.
